Frequently asked questions
How does the 3-layer system provide advanced pressure relief?
The Graham-Field Bariatric Cushion uses a sophisticated, 4-inch thick tri-layer construction designed for superior pressure distribution and weight equalization for users up to 650 lbs. This multi-layer approach significantly minimizes tissue interface pressure:
- Foundation: A medium-density foam base provides necessary stability and core structure.
- Core Layer (Specialized Gel): This crucial layer uses a proprietary, non-aqueous visco-elastic gel formulated as a flexible solid that will not leak. It is strategically positioned across three critical pressure zones to target and reduce peak pressure.
- Topper Layer (Memory Foam): A layer of visco elastic memory foam conforms to the user’s body for comfort and final pressure management, assisting with user positioning.
For enhanced skin protection, the cover features a fluid-proof stretch top designed to reduce shear and friction.

What is the impressive weight capacity of this cushion?
The Graham-Field Bariatric Skin Protection Cushion is designed to support a maximum weight capacity of 650 lbs, ensuring robust support for bariatric patients.
What cushion sizes are available?
The Bariatric Skin Protection Cushions are available in four different sizes, all featuring a consistent 4-inch thickness. This variety ensures you can find the correct fit for high-capacity seating needs.
Available dimensions (Width x Depth x Height):
- 22” x 18” x 4”
- 24” x 18” x 4”
- 26” x 19” x 4”
- 30” x 19” x 4”
